Shake Shack originated in 2001 as a mere hot dog cart in New York City’s Madison Square Park. It was the brainchild of restaurateur Danny Meyer, who at the time owned the restaurant Eleven Madison Park, across the street from the park.

Can Paula Scher make lightning strike again? Most people don’t know it, but Shake Shack’s branding was created for free. Pentagram partner Paula Scher was happy to provide pro bono work to what was then a little burger joint in her local park. Less than a decade later, Shake Shack IPO’d for $100 million.

The Purple Cow Float is their trademark vanilla custard dropped into a cup of ice-cold Boylan’s grape soda and they say it’s best after a few when the custard starts to melt. Find out Shake Shack Purple Cow Float nutrition facts. Tilt glass & can to reduce the foam & bubbles.

Same-Shack sales . ‘ means, for any reporting period, sales for the comparable Shack base, which we define as the number of domestic company-operated Shacks open for 24 months or longer.

White Castle opened in Wichita, Kan. in 1921. In addition to being credited with the invention of the hamburger bun, it is also officially recognized as the oldest fast-food chain in America.
